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
300868069 454598186 4685779 95376
80928797039 9859945 62598
80928797039 9859945 62598
8460173398 1293486 538416
All about undefined
Interested in learning more?
80928797039 9859945 62598
8460173398 1293486 538416
See more
35199266 776
2719260544 7078761 2005651
See more
5274 87222926 71735548275
3126019770 5931 59935489
See more